There's no manual. Maybe you don't need a manual. I was able to create an iso image of a large essential folder without one, then burn it to CD. There was nothing intuitive about it. What saved my bacon was the program itself -- it created missing control files and filled in necessary information automatically, while telling me what I dunce I am for forgetting that bit. The only difference between this program and the way Mac OS X works out of the box is the know-it-all unprofessional geeky attitude, but hang it all -- the utility itself is far more than just fine. I'd certainly recommend this, but it requires a certain derring-do to approach. Fear not, or not as much as you might think, anyway. And it's free. Why is that? That worries me.
